What is Medication Titration?
Titration is the pharmaceutical process of gradually changing the dose of a medication to reach the optimum advantage with the least adverse effects. In the context of ADHD, the goal is to discover the "healing window"-- the dosage level where the client experiences significant improvement in executive function and focus without experiencing significant negative results, such as stress and anxiety or insomnia.

Since every person's brain chemistry, metabolic process, and genetic makeup are special, the starting dose is seldom the last dosage. Titration allows health care service providers to keep track of how a specific body reacts to a chemical compound in a managed, safe manner.
The Biological Necessity of Titration
ADHD medications, especially stimulants, work by increasing the accessibility of neurotransmitters-- specifically dopamine and norepinephrine-- in the synapses of the brain. These chemicals are accountable for controling attention, inspiration, and impulse control.

The reason titration is vital is that there is no direct correlation in between an individual's age or body weight and the amount of medication they need. A 200-pound grownup might require an extremely low dosage, while a 50-pound child might need a higher dose to accomplish the very same neurological impact. This is because the effectiveness is figured out by how the drug is metabolized in the liver and how it crosses the blood-brain barrier.

The titration process is a collaborative journey in between the client (or their caretaker) and the prescribing physician. It generally follows a structured course.
1. The Baseline Assessment
Before beginning medication, a clinician establishes a standard of signs. This often includes standardized rating scales (like the Vanderbilt or ASRS scales) to measure the seriousness of negligence and hyperactivity.
2. The Starting Dose
The supplier begins with the least expensive possible dose. This is a "safety-first" approach developed to see how the patient's body deals with the substance. At this phase, the dosage might be too low to provide noticeable benefits, however it avoids extreme negative responses.
3. Systematic Increments
If the beginning dose is well-tolerated however signs continue, the physician will increase the dose incrementally. For stimulants, this often takes place every 7 to 14 days. For non-stimulants, which need time to build up in the system, modifications might happen when a month.
4. Constant Monitoring
Throughout titration, the patient needs to keep a detailed log of their experiences. This consists of tracking:

The procedure concludes when the physician and client concur that the signs are handled effectively and any negative effects are either non-existent or workable. This is referred to as the Maintenance Phase.

Titration is rarely a straight line. Numerous factors can complicate the process:
The "Rebound" Effect: As stimulant medication subsides, some patients experience a short-term worsening of signs or extreme irritability. For stimulants, titration normally takes between 4 to 8 weeks. For non-stimulants, it can take 8 to 12 weeks because the Medication Titration ADHD needs to reach a consistent state in the blood.
What should take place if a dose feels "too strong"?
The patient must contact their recommending doctor immediately. They ought to not stop the medication abruptly unless directed, but the physician might suggest skipping the next dosage or returning to the previous lower dosage.
Does an individual ever require to re-titrate?
Yes. Substantial life changes, such as the age of puberty, menopause, or a significant change in lifestyle/diet, can alter how the body processes medication, requiring a brand-new titration duration.
Can diet plan affect the titration process?
Yes. For many stimulants, acidic foods and drinks (like soda or orange juice) can minimize the quantity of medication taken in by the gut. It is often recommended to avoid high doses of Vitamin C an hour before and after taking medication.
Why not simply start with a high dosage to see if it works?
Beginning with a high dose carries a considerable threat of serious adverse effects, such as cardiovascular strain, intense stress and anxiety, or "zombie" impacts. Progressive titration makes sure the brain changes to the change in neurotransmitter levels securely.
